Barbados Tourism Marketing Inc. regrets incident in which Canadian tourist was shot

The Barbados Tourism Marketing Inc. (BTMI) on Tuesday says it “deeply regrets” the incident, which occurred on Saturday resulting in a Canadian visitor being shot and paralyzed.

“This falls short of the founding values of our small community, as we pride ourselves on being a proven safe destination with many years of encouraging visitors to enjoy Barbados as their home away from home,” BTMI said in a statement.

“We are therefore maintaining contact with the victim’s family and are assisting them where possible during this difficult time, both locally and through our in-market representatives overseas.

“We are also in daily communication with the Royal Barbados Police Force who have assured us that this matter is being dealt with carefully and urgently.

“As the country’s tourism marketing entity, our highest priority at this time is to reassure everyone that this regrettable incident is not representative of Barbados or our Barbadian people.”
